Abstract
An effort is underway to develop an open system architecture for condition-based maintenance (CBM). The architecture development has focused on the definition of a distributed software architecture. The general requirements for a CBM software architecture are defined and an outline of the developing architecture is given. This paper will discuss in detail a web-based architecture which uses Extensible Markup Language (XML) to define the syntax of messages between software components. The core of the architecture is a CBM domain data model which is defined using Unified Modeling Language (UML). A procedure for mapping from the UML data model to a general XML schema, as well as to a schema for system messages, is described
